Silicone gel therapy has emerged as a popular and effective treatment for minimizing the appearance of acne scars. This safe method works by creating a protective barrier over the skin, which helps to moisturize the area and promote collagen production. Collagen is a vital protein that provides structure and support to the skin. Over time, regular use of silicone gel can minimize the appearance of scars, making them less noticeable and enhancing the overall texture of your face.
- Silicone gel therapy is suitable for various types of acne scars, including those that are raised, depressed, or pigmented.
- Clinical trials have shown promising results regarding the effectiveness of silicone gel in scar reduction.
- It is a non-invasive therapy that doesn't involve any injections.

Scar Gel for Seamless Scar Healing
Silicone gel has become a popular treatment for minimizing the look of scars. This gentle gel works by creating a hydrated barrier over the scar, aiding tissue regeneration.
The film helps to avoid scarring from dehydrating, which can result in visible scars. Additionally, silicone gel can help to minimize itching and tenderness associated with new scars.
The Power of Silicone in Minimizing Scars
Silicone has emerged as a popular choice in the quest for minimized skin scars. Its remarkable ability to moisturize the scar tissue, coupled with its gentle nature, makes it an effective solution. Applying silicone gel directly to a recent wound can help create a protective more info barrier, reducing scar formation and promoting healthy healing.
In addition, silicone's capacity to regulate the moisture content of the skin aids in improving elasticity and texture, ultimately leading to less noticeable scars.
